| <p align="center"><font color="#0000FF" size="5"><strong>BOESHORE (BESHORE) FAMILY HISTORY</strong></font></p> | |
| <!--msthemeseparator--><p align="center"><img src="_themes/global/glohorsa.gif" width="300" height="10"></p> | |
| <p align="left"><img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Presented here is a brief history of the Boeshore | |
| family, which will be of interest to all descendants of Matthias Frantz and his wife, | |
| Elizabeth Boeshore.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> The original name of Le Baisseur is of French origin. It | |
| literally means "one who kisses". Whether this family trait persists in the | |
| present generation can best be asked and answered by each one who reads. The name has | |
| changed through the years by contact with English and German speaking peoples and has | |
| variously been written as Le Baisseur, Baisseur, Besor, Bashair, Beashore, Basehore and | |
| Boeshore.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> One Jaques Milne Le Baisseur, a French Huguenot, fled from his | |
| home in Guyenne (an area and former province in southwest France) to England about 1610. | |
| This was after the horrible massacre of St. Bartholomew which started in Paris in 1572, | |
| and which caused intense persecutions of all the French Protestants. In 1614, he was | |
| enrolled as a member of the French Huguenot Church in Norwich, England. From here, about a | |
| century later, some of the descendants of Jacques, in 1708, left for New York State, | |
| arriving in Schoharie Valley, along the Hudson River. </p> | |
| <p align="left"><img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> This was the period when Queen Anne of England | |
| encouraged the French Huguenots and Palatines to go to New York State instead of to | |
| Pennsylvania. Her plan was to populate the Hudson Valley so as to provide a better defense | |
| against the marauding French and Indians, in what is know as Queen Anne's French and | |
| Indian War. This war was really an extension of the War of the Spanish Succession then | |
| going on in Europe(Stapleton).</p> | |
| <p align="left"><img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> About the same time this Boeshore family met with | |
| Conrad Weiser and other Palatines and Huguenots in New York State in 1720 and joined the | |
| Scholorie immigration to the Tulpehocken country of Berks county in Pennsylvania. This | |
| route followed from Lake Oswego in New York State, thence down the Susquehanna river to | |
| the mouth of the Swatara and thence up the Swatara to the Tulpehocken section. One of the | |
| Boeshores who was active in this group was Mathias Basehore, born about 1700. The | |
| historian, Rupp, to whom we are indebted for much of our information on the Palatine and | |
| Huguenot immigrants, is descended from this Mathias Basehore. Rupp later became a famous | |
| Indian fighter in the following French and Indian Wars. (Rupp)<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Another branch of the Le Baisser family in Norwich returned to | |
| the Alsace and Bas Rhine sections about 1700. This entire section, comprising two | |
| provinces, was now in France, and was more or less protected from the severity of | |
| religious persecution. This area was predominantly German-speaking and had belonged to the | |
| Hapsburgs. But the treaty of Westphalia of 1684, which ended the thirty year war in | |
| Europe, separated these German provinces west of the Rhine and gave them to France. This | |
| treaty guaranteed the Edict of Nantes and when this Edict was revoked by the French | |
| Government, the revocation did no apply to this area -- hence, the many Huguenots in these | |
| provinces.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="images/yl_tri.gif" WIDTH="20" HEIGHT="10"> Among this group to settle in the Bas Rhine and Alsace was | |
| Jacob Boeshaar (Baisseur), a cooper by trade. He settled in the town of Deux Ponts (Two | |
| Bridges) in France in 1720. The town of Deux Ponts in now Zweibrucken in the Saar in | |
| Germany. A son John George Boeshore or later spelled Bashair, born 1717, emigrated to | |
| America about 1735, settling in Tulpehocken Twp. In 1738 he married Catherine Stump. John | |
| George was the ancestor of the Schuylkill County and Tulpehocken Boeshores while the | |
| Mathias referred to above was the ancestor of the Lebanon and Dauphin County group (Rupp). | |
| These two branches of the same (Le Baisseur) family set out from the ancestral home in | |
| Guyenne, France about 1610 and by different paths arrived at the same place in the | |
| Tulpehocken country in Pennsylvania, thousands of miles away, across an ocean, and a | |
| century later, about 1732.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> August 30, 1738, John George Bashir was granted a Proprietary | |
| Patent by Thomas Penn for 208 acres in Bethel Township, adjoining Tulpehocken, and | |
| situated along Little Swatara Creek (Pennsylvania Archives). In 1745, along with the | |
| families of Christian Frantz II, John Frantz and Michael Frantz, John George Bashair | |
| helped to organize the Church of the Brethren (then German Baptist Brethren, or Dunkers) | |
| in Tulpehocken, along the Little Swatara (Brumbaugh). He paid taxes on the property | |
| mentioned above from 1754 to 1781 (Pennsylvania Archives) and died in 1786, his will being | |
| recorded in February 1787 in the Berks County Courthouse. John George Bashair and his | |
| wife, Maria, had the following children: Michael, Maria, Catherine, George, Jacob, Daniel, | |
| Marie, Elizabeth and John.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Jacob Boeshore (II), the son of John George, was born in Berks | |
| County about 1740. In 1770, he was an active member of the Little Swatara Congregation of | |
| the Church of the Brethren, became a minister before 1790 and a Elder in the active charge | |
| of the Church before 1800. He was taxable on his father's land in Bethel, 1782-1790. In | |
| 1780 and 1781, he served as a private in Captain Wolf's Company of Berk's County Militia | |
| during the Revolutionary War (Pennsylvania Archives).<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Jacob Boeshore married Christina Alderfer, the daughter of | |
| Frederick Alderfer who came to the country in the Ship Samuel, landing in Philadelphia, | |
| august 11, 1732. This is the same ship which brought our Christian Frantz I and his | |
| family, and also John George Bahair the father of Jacob. On June 4, 1776, he obtained a | |
| Proprietary Patent for a tract of land in Pine Grove Township (now Schuylkill county) | |
| across the Blue Mountain from Millersburg (now Bethel), which he named on this property | |
| 1775-1785 (Pennsylvania Archives). The U.S. Census of 1790 listed him as resident of | |
| Berkes County (Schuylkill county not being formed until 1811) with a family of four sons | |
| and five daughters. He died in 1815 and his will was recorded on September 27,1815, in the | |
| Berkes County Court House. Jacob and his wife, Christina, had the following children: Anna | |
| Maria, Christina, Elizabeth, Lydia, George, Benjamin, Michael, Jacob, Catharine.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Elizabeth Boeshore, daughter of Jacob, was born, in Guienne in | |
| Pine Grove Township, then Berks County, on July 31, 1771, and Matthias (IV) Frantz. It is | |
| further interest that on April 18, 1791 Matthias purchased Guienne, the plantation and | |
| birthplace of Elizabeth. Guienne remained in the possession of the Frantz family for some | |
| time. (Berkes County Courthouse, and Publications of the Huguenot Society of Pennsylvania | |
| at Philadelphia).<br> | |
| </p> | |

| <p align="left"><font size="3"><strong>FROM HISTORICAL AND BIOGRAPHICAL ANNALS OF BERKS | |
| COUNTY PENNSYLVANIA, MORTON L. MONTGOMERY, JOHN BEERS AND CO, 1909</strong></font><br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Jonathan K. Bashore, a practical agriculturist of Bethel | |
| township, Berks Co., Pa., whose fine farm, the old Beshore homestead, was originally a | |
| grant from the Penns, was born Nov 11, 1852, in Bethel township, son of Michael and Sallie | |
| (Kline) Bashore.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> George Bashore, the great-grandfather of Jonathan K, received a | |
| grant of land in Bethel township, from the sons of Penn in 1747, where he spent the | |
| remainder of his life. He married and had children: Isaac, Jacob, John, and Michael.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Michael Bashore, grandfather of Jonathan K. was born on this | |
| grant of land, and followed farming all of his life there, dying at the age of eighty-five | |
| years. He married Miss Royer, who bore him seven children as follows (1) George, a farmer | |
| and shoemaker, lived in Bethel township for some time and died at the age of eighty-three | |
| years, the father of children as follows: William, John, Daniel, Carolina, Sarah and Mrs. | |
| Rigel, (2) Benjamin, a farmer of Ohio, had five children, (3) Jonathan, who resided in | |
| Bethel, married and had children: Levi, Amanda, Leah, Benjamin, Fianna, Henry, Emma and | |
| Wilson. (4) Daniel, also a resident of Bethel and for many years a very prominent landlord | |
| on the road leading across the Blue Mountains to Pinegrove, Schuylkill county, died at the | |
| age of seventy-three years. He married a Miss Lesher, and they had five children: Peter, | |
| Hannan, Saran, Lovina and Eliza. (5) John died unmarried aged about sixty five years. (6) | |
| Michael. (7) Hannah, who married John Keeny, died in 1905, aged eighty years, the mother | |
| of Tyrus, Michael, Fyetta, Hannah and Maria.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Michael Bashore, father of Jonathan K. was born 1816, on the old | |
| homestead in Bethel township and there he engaged in agricultural pursuits all of his | |
| life. He married Miss Sallie Kline, who still survives him and resides with her son, | |
| Jonathan K., being ninety years of age and enjoying very good health. She was born Nov. 3, | |
| 1817, daughter of Benjamin and Lizzie (Streiphauer) Kline. To Michael and Sallie (Kline) | |
| Bashore were born besides Jonathan K., the following children: Elias, who resided on his | |
| farm near Fredericksburg, died aged sixty-two years, the father of ten children; Eliza, M. | |
| William Murkey and died young, leaving two children (her husband died in Virginia); Sarah, | |
| m> John Kline, and also died young, leaving two children, one of whom is living; | |
| Rebecca, m. Benjamin Moyer, resides in Kansas, and has four children, Frank, Milton, | |
| Charles and Rebecca; Israel (David G. Beshore's Great Grandfather) resides in Missouri and | |
| has a family; and Emma died young.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Jonathan K. Bashore was educated in the public schools and | |
| assisted his father on the home farm, where he was married, and where he has always lived. | |
| His wife was Mary Royer, daughter of Daniel and Anna (Royer) Royer, and to them there have | |
| been born the following children: (1) Calvin, a resident on one of the farms near his | |
| father's, was for some time engaged in school teaching. He then went to Huntington to | |
| finish his studies and enter a profession, but failing health compelled him to remove to | |
| the farm, where he now is. He m. Miss Mary Reedy and has three children -- Ralph, Earl, | |
| and Myrtle. (2) Cora m Ira Gibble, of near Freystown, and has five children -- Naom, Mary, | |
| Elmer, Paul, and Stella. (3) Elmer who resides at home, m> Emma Moyer, and has four | |
| children -- Harvey, Herbert, Paul and Elmer. (4) Miles m. Miss Lizzie Price and has four | |
| children -- Edna, Stella, Verna and Lester. (5) Miss Mable lives at home. Harvey Ella nad | |
| Pamilla died young.<br> | |
| <br> | |
| <img src="WB01062_.GIF" WIDTH="15" HEIGHT="15"> Mr. Bashore is a Republican in politics, and has been a delegate | |
| to county conventions and a school director, although the district is strongly Democratic. | |
| Like his father and grandfather he belongs to the Church of the Brethren.<br> | |
| </p> | |
